The Allure of Crepes

Crepes boast a rich history that traces back to Brittany, a region in northwestern France, where they were originally made from buckwheat flour. These thin pancakes were known as “galettes” and were primarily served with savory fillings. Over time, crepes evolved into the sweet delicacies we know today, gaining immense popularity not just in France, but across the globe. Their lightweight texture and ability to be filled with a variety of ingredients have made them a favored choice in many cultures.

The cultural significance of crepes in French dining cannot be overstated. They are often associated with festive occasions, such as Candlemas (La Chandeleur), where it is customary to eat crepes to celebrate the return of spring. This tradition underscores the crepe’s role not only as a delicious treat but also as a symbol of celebration and togetherness. Step-by-Step Preparation

Creating Nutella Dream Crepes is a delightful process that, when broken down into manageable steps, can be easily accomplished even by novice cooks. Follow this detailed guide to prepare your crepes perfectly!

Preparing the Crepe Batter

1. Gather Your Ingredients: Start by assembling all the necessary ingredients: all-purpose flour, eggs, milk, melted butter, and a pinch of salt. Having everything prepared will streamline the process.

2. Mix the Batter: In a mixing bowl, whisk together the flour and eggs until smooth. Gradually pour in the milk while continuing to whisk, ensuring there are no lumps. This is crucial for achieving a silky batter.

3. Add Butter and Salt: Incorporate the melted butter and a pinch of salt into the mixture, whisking until fully combined. The butter adds richness, while the salt enhances the flavors.

4. Rest the Batter: Allow the batter to rest for at least 30 minutes. This key step allows the gluten in the flour to relax, resulting in tender crepes with a delicate texture. If you have time, letting the batter rest longer (up to 1 hour) will yield even better results.

Cooking the Crepes

1. Preheat the Pan: Heat a non-stick skillet or crepe pan over medium heat. Proper heat control is vital for cooking the crepes evenly. You can test if the pan is ready by sprinkling a few drops of water on it; if they dance and evaporate quickly, you’re set.

2. Grease Lightly: Before pouring the batter, lightly grease the pan with a small amount of butter. This prevents sticking and adds a lovely flavor.

3. Pour the Batter: Using a ladle, pour about a half cup of batter into the center of the pan. Immediately tilt and swirl the pan to spread the batter evenly across the surface, forming a thin layer.

4. Cook Until Golden: Allow the crepe to cook for about 1-2 minutes, or until the edges begin to lift and the bottom is golden brown. You can peek under the edge with a spatula to check for doneness.

5. Flip the Crepe: Use a spatula to gently lift the crepe and flip it over. Cook for an additional 1 minute on the other side until gently golden.

6. Repeat: Transfer the cooked crepe to a plate and cover it with a clean kitchen towel to keep warm. Repeat the process with the remaining batter, greasing the pan as needed.

Making the Nutella Cream Filling

1. Whip the Cream: In a clean mixing bowl, whip heavy cream until soft peaks form. This means the cream should thicken but not yet hold stiff peaks.

2. Incorporate Nutella: Gently fold in the Nutella using a rubber spatula. Be careful not to overmix; you want to maintain the airy texture of the whipped cream while achieving a marbled effect. This adds both flavor and a stunning visual contrast.

3. Taste and Adjust: If desired, you can add a teaspoon of vanilla extract or a pinch of salt to enhance the flavor. Taste your filling and adjust as needed.

Assembling the Crepes

1. Lay Out the Crepes: Take a cooked crepe and lay it flat on a clean surface or plate.

2. Add the Filling: Spoon a generous amount of the Nutella cream filling onto one half of the crepe.

3. Fold the Crepe: Carefully fold the crepe over the filling, creating a half-moon shape. For a more polished look, you can fold it into quarters or roll it up.

4. Plate and Dust: Place the filled crepes on a serving plate. Dust lightly with powdered sugar for a touch of sweetness and visual appeal.

Ingredients
  

For the Crepes:

1 cup all-purpose flour

2 large eggs

1 ½ cups milk (whole or any preferred substitute)

2 tablespoons granulated sugar

1 teaspoon vanilla extract

2 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ted

A pinch of salt

For the Nutella Cream Filling:

1 cup Nutella

1 cup heavy whipping cream

2 tablespoons powdered sugar

1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Toppings (optional):

Sliced bananas or strawberries

Chopped nuts (hazelnuts or almonds)

Whipped cream

Powdered sugar for dusting

Instructions
 

Prepare the Crepe Batter:

    In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the flour, eggs, milk, sugar, vanilla extract, melted butter, and salt until smooth. Ensure there are no lumps. Let the batter rest for 30 minutes at room temperature.

      Cook the Crepes:

        Heat a non-stick skillet or crepe pan over medium heat and lightly grease it with butter or cooking spray. Pour about ¼ cup of the batter onto the center of the pan and quickly swirl it around to form a thin, even layer. Cook for about 1-2 minutes, or until the edges start to lift and the bottom is lightly golden. Flip the crepe and cook for an additional 30 seconds. Repeat this process with the remaining batter, stacking the crepes on a plate.

          Make the Nutella Cream Filling:

            In a large mixing bowl, combine the heavy whipping cream, powdered sugar, and vanilla extract. Using an electric mixer, whip on medium-high speed until soft peaks form. Gently fold in the Nutella until well combined, being careful not to overmix; you want a marbled effect.

              Assemble the Crepes:

                Take a cooked crepe and place it on a clean plate. Spoon a generous amount of the Nutella cream filling onto one half of the crepe. Fold the other half over the filling, then fold the crepe in half again to create a semi-circle. Repeat with the remaining crepes.

                  Serve and Enjoy:

                    Arrange the crepes on a serving platter and top with your choice of sliced fruits, chopped nuts, and a dollop of whipped cream, if desired. Dust with powdered sugar for an extra touch.

                      Prep Time, Total Time, Servings: 20 mins | 1 hr | 4 servings
